- The distance between Port Sudan, Sudan and Muskoka, On, Canada is approximately 10,395 km or 6,459 mi.
- To reach Port Sudan in this distance one would set out from Muskoka, On bearing 57.6°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Port Sudan bearing 140.6° or SE .
- Port Sudan has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Muskoka, On has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
- Port Sudan is in or near the subtropical desert biome whereas Muskoka, On is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 23.6 °C (42.5°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 17.5 °C (31.5°F) less in Port Sudan.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 977.9 mm (38.5 in) less which is equivalent to 977.9 l/m² (24 US gal/ft²) or 9,779,000 l/ha (1,045,440 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 24.3° higher in Port Sudan than in Muskoka, On.
